2003: Habe da ein Megaproblem!!!!!!

Moin erstmal zusammen.
Habe da ein Mega Dickes Problem!!!!!
Komm nicht weiter bei einer bestimmten sache.
habe auf folgender seite ein shop intigried doch er zeigt mir direkt fehler sobald ich irgendwo drauf klicke.
Kann sich das mal jemand anschauen, und mir sagen wo die fehler sind??? Wer echt nett von euch.
Danke im Vorraus.
Jier der Link
http://www.morukz.de/page/

  1. Hi,

    habe auf folgender seite ein shop intigried doch er zeigt mir direkt fehler sobald ich irgendwo drauf klicke.

    Wo drauf klicken, welchen Fehler?

    Keine Bilder im Popup?

    Solange kein Bild mit Namen "blablabla.jpg" im Ordner "bilder" ist, wird das auch nichts.

    Grüße,

    Ronny

  2. Hallo,

    Moin erstmal zusammen.
    Habe da ein Mega Dickes Problem!!!!!
    Komm nicht weiter bei einer bestimmten sache.
    habe auf folgender seite ein shop intigried doch er zeigt mir direkt fehler sobald ich irgendwo drauf klicke.
    Kann sich das mal jemand anschauen, und mir sagen wo die fehler sind??? Wer echt nett von euch.
    Danke im Vorraus.

    Dein Programm geht nicht davon aus, dass du iframe verwendest. Die Zeile var basket = parent.basket.substring(0, parent.basket.length-3); in deiner JS-Datei ermittelt den Wert der Variablen basket im Elternfenster. Bei dir ist das Elternfenster der Frame mitte.

    Tatsächlich befindet sich deine gesuchte Variable im Top-Fenster. Daher der Fehler.

    Abhilfe:
    (1) Initialisiere die Variable basket im Frame mitte.
    (2) Ändere alle Aufrufe der Form parent.basket in top.basket

    Viele Grüße

    Antje

    1. Vielen Vielen dank Antje ich weiß garnicht wie ich das gut machen kann. Du weißt garnicht wie du mir geholfen hast. War schon Kurz davor die Tastatur in den Flat Screnn zu Kloppen ;-) nein war nur ein Schertz ne Aber jetzt endlich funktioniert der Shop.
      Doch ein bzw. 2 fragen habe ich da noch.
      Was muß ich jetzt noch umändern damit er mir wieder die anzeige zeigt das kein artikel im Warenkorb vorhanden sind. Den er zeigt die Tabelle wenn man auf warenkorb Klickt, obwohl nix im warenkorb ist.
      Und wie bekomme ich das hin das er die daten also die sachen die der jenige bei mir bestellt, per php seite mit sendet? So sieht meine php datei aus. :

      <?
      /*An wen soll die Anfrage gerichtet sein?*/
      $webmaster = "DjSwing@web.de";

      /*Welche E-Mail-Adresse soll als Absender eingegeben werden?*/
      $absender = "DjSwing@web.de";

      /*Wie soll die Mail aussehen, die an den webmaster gerichtet ist? Formularfelder werden wie folgt eingefügt "$NameDesFeldes"*/
      /*Betreff*/        $betreffwebmaster = "Neue Bestellung aufgegeben von $name ";
      /*Textkörper*/  $koerperwebmaster = " Name: $name \n Straße: $straße \n Plz: $plz \n Ort: $ort \n Tel: $tel \n E-Mail: $mail \n\n Zusätzliches Kommentar: \n $nachricht";

      /*wie soll die Mail aussehen, die an den Absender gerichtet ist?*/
      /*Betreff*/        $betreffabsender = "Ihre Bestellung bei Wishland.de";
      /*Textkörper*/         $koerperabsender = "herzlichen Dank für Deine Nachricht an das Team von Domain.de \n Du hast folgende Nachricht versandt:\n $nachricht\n";

      /*Welche Fehlermeldung soll ausgegeben werden, wenn die E-Mail-Adresse falsch eingegeben wurde? Bitte mit HTML-Tags arbeiten,
      es können auch Klassen für CSS zugewiesen werden*/
      $mailfalsch = "<p class=ueber1>Fehler</p><p>Leider ist die E-Mail-Adresse falsch</p><p>Bitte kontrolliere noch einmal die Eingabe und sende das Formular erneut ab.";

      /*Welche Fehlermeldung soll ausgegeben werden, wenn nicht alle Pflicht-Felder ausgefüllt sind?*/
      $felderleer = "<p class=ueber1>Fehler</p><p>Die Nachricht konnte nicht versandt werden, da nicht alle Felder ausgefüllt wurden</p>";

      /*Wie soll der Text aussehen, wenn die E-Mail versendet wurde?*/
      $abgesandt = "<p class=ueber1>Danke,</p><p>wir haben die Nachricht versandt und werden uns evtl. noch einmal melden.</p>";

      /*Sind alle Felder ausgefüllt? für jedes Feld das ausgefüllt sein muß, muß hier ein entsprechender Eintrag gemacht werden*/
      if ($name == "" || $mail =="" || $nachricht ==""|| $straße =="" || $plz =="" || $ort =="" )

      {
              /*nein*/
              echo "$felderleer";
              }
                      else
                              {
                              /*ja*/
                              /*Ist die E-Mail-Adresse richtig eingegeben?*/
                              if (ereg("[1]+(.[_a-zA-Z0-9-]+)*@([a-zA-Z0-9-]+.)+([a-zA-Z]{2,3})$", $mail))
                                      {
                                      /*E-Mail-Adresse ist richtig*/
                                      mail("$webmaster","$betreffwebmaster","$koerperwebmaster\n","FROM: $absender\n");

      /*Soll der Absender eine Kopie erhalten?*/
                                      if ($mail == "$mail")
                                              {
                                              mail("$mail","$betreffabsender","$koerperabsender","FROM: $absender\n");
                                              echo "$abgesandt";
                                              }
                                      else
                                              {
                                              echo "$abgesandt";
                                              }
                                      }
                                      else
                                      {
                                              /*nein*/
                                              echo "$mailfalsch";
                                      }
                      }
      ?>

      Wenn man was in den warenkorb legt und dan auf bestellen geht listet er ja die artikel auf, und darunter ist das formular so wenn man das jetzt aber ausfüllt sendet er nur das formular.

      Was mus ich konkret den in der php datei einfügen? Weiste da vielleicht weiter. ich muß bestimmt von der vorseite also von der bestll.html das javascript in der php datei einbinden oder?

      Mfg Daniel


      1. _a-zA-Z0-9- ↩︎

  3. Hat sich alles erledigt habe das mit dem warenkorb auch hinbekommen hatte dort vergessen parent.basket in top.basket umzuändern.

    Naja was mir jetzt noch fehlt ist nur noch das wenn jemand was bestellt, also was in den Warenkorblegt, soll er dies auch als email mitsenden weiß jemand wie ich die php datei umändern muss??? Soweit habe ich sie schon das er Namen usw sendet nur er mus noch den warenkorb inhalt mitsenden.

    Hier die PHP Datei:

    <?
    /*An wen soll die Anfrage gerichtet sein?*/
    $webmaster = "DjSwing@web.de";

    /*Welche E-Mail-Adresse soll als Absender eingegeben werden?*/
    $absender = "DjSwing@web.de";

    /*Wie soll die Mail aussehen, die an den webmaster gerichtet ist? Formularfelder werden wie folgt eingefügt "$NameDesFeldes"*/
    /*Betreff*/        $betreffwebmaster = "Neue Bestellung aufgegeben von $name ";
    /*Textkörper*/  $koerperwebmaster = " Name: $name \n Straße: $straße \n Plz: $plz \n Ort: $ort \n Tel: $tel \n E-Mail: $mail \n\n Zusätzliches Kommentar: \n $nachricht";

    /*wie soll die Mail aussehen, die an den Absender gerichtet ist?*/
    /*Betreff*/        $betreffabsender = "Ihre Bestellung bei Wishland.de";
    /*Textkörper*/         $koerperabsender = "herzlichen Dank für Deine Nachricht an das Team von Domain.de \n Du hast folgende Nachricht versandt:\n $nachricht\n";

    /*Welche Fehlermeldung soll ausgegeben werden, wenn die E-Mail-Adresse falsch eingegeben wurde? Bitte mit HTML-Tags arbeiten,
    es können auch Klassen für CSS zugewiesen werden*/
    $mailfalsch = "<p class=ueber1>Fehler</p><p>Leider ist die E-Mail-Adresse falsch</p><p>Bitte kontrolliere noch einmal die Eingabe und sende das Formular erneut ab.";

    /*Welche Fehlermeldung soll ausgegeben werden, wenn nicht alle Pflicht-Felder ausgefüllt sind?*/
    $felderleer = "<p class=ueber1>Fehler</p><p>Die Nachricht konnte nicht versandt werden, da nicht alle Felder ausgefüllt wurden</p>";

    /*Wie soll der Text aussehen, wenn die E-Mail versendet wurde?*/
    $abgesandt = "<p class=ueber1>Danke,</p><p>wir haben die Nachricht versandt und werden uns evtl. noch einmal melden.</p>";

    /*Sind alle Felder ausgefüllt? für jedes Feld das ausgefüllt sein muß, muß hier ein entsprechender Eintrag gemacht werden*/
    if ($name == "" || $mail =="" || $nachricht ==""|| $straße =="" || $plz =="" || $ort =="" )
    /*##############################################################################
      #Bitte ab hier nichts mehr ändern. Alle Angaben sind im oberen Teil zu machen#
      ##############################################################################*/
            {
            /*nein*/
            echo "$felderleer";
            }
                    else
                            {
                            /*ja*/
                            /*Ist die E-Mail-Adresse richtig eingegeben?*/
                            if (ereg("[1]+(.[_a-zA-Z0-9-]+)*@([a-zA-Z0-9-]+.)+([a-zA-Z]{2,3})$", $mail))
                                    {
                                    /*E-Mail-Adresse ist richtig*/
                                    mail("$webmaster","$betreffwebmaster","$koerperwebmaster\n","FROM: $absender\n");

    /*Soll der Absender eine Kopie erhalten?*/
                                    if ($mail == "$mail")
                                            {
                                            mail("$mail","$betreffabsender","$koerperabsender","FROM: $absender\n");
                                            echo "$abgesandt";
                                            }
                                    else
                                            {
                                            echo "$abgesandt";
                                            }
                                    }
                                    else
                                    {
                                            /*nein*/
                                            echo "$mailfalsch";
                                    }
                    }

    ?>


    1. _a-zA-Z0-9- ↩︎